On this episode of Sight & Sound Weekly, Jaye presents the idea of staying transparent on the show in 2017, so they discuss both music topics presented. First, it's a quick reaction to You Me at Six's brand new album, Night People. Then, it's a simple man's take on the massive music festival, Coachella. When they get to TV Talk, they try to make heads or tails of FX's Taboo trailer before the show premieres Tuesday, January 10th at 10 PM.
